On this private helicopter excursion to Martín García Island from San Fernando, we will fly over the Uruguay and La Plata rivers to reach a natural oasis full of history.

Martín García Island Private Helicopter Excursion

At the designated time, we will meet at the Helinorth Helicopter Port and board a helicopter for our flight to Martín García Island. The flight duration is 25 minutes, taking us over the confluence of the Uruguay River and Río de la Plata to reach the protected natural reserve established in 1998. Passengers will enjoy views of the island's lush vegetation.

Upon landing, you will have two hours of free time to explore Martín García Island. Recommendations include visiting the former prison which housed Argentine presidents Hipólito Yrigoyen, Juan Domingo Perón, and Arturo Frondizi. Additional sites to see include the island's open-air labyrinth, the General Urquiza theater, and the old bakery.

If desired, visitors can taste local cuisine at the oldest restaurant on the island. The excursion concludes with a return helicopter flight to the starting point, totaling approximately 3 hours of activity.
